Girald, who is Latina and has a fully diverse staff, was recently tossed into the spotlight due to the launch of her"Nude For All" underwear line, which includes seven shades of nude for white, Black women, and everyone in between. She and her company are the exception in the fashion industry, where models say most on-set teams are entirely white, and clothes are rarely made to flatter nonwhite bodies.

"To be inclusive is not just to have a Black model, but also a makeup artist that doesn't make you look ashy, or a hair stylist that knows how to deal with thick, curly hair, or a photographer that knows what lighting looks good on your skin," she said. Melani, who is signed to Willcox's agency, said she and her fellow models of color see the company's recent claims about understanding and supporting Black talent as a"performance." She said that of the 80 or so models signed to the agency, only eight are of color, and all of them are either"mixed or light-skinned and with curly hair -- because apparently that's what white people think all Black girls look like.
